Thrustmaster Announces Y-250CPX Gaming Headset

The Thrustmaster company has announced the upcoming release of their newest gaming headset known as the Y-250CPX model. The new headset will provide the ultimate in comfort and high quality audio input and output and will be functional with PlayStation 3, Xbox 360, PC and Mac gaming platforms. With its distinct Y-shaped design, the Y-250CPX clearly shows that it is a staple in the Thrustmaster gaming headsets range. It combines the best sound, aesthetics, and design of its predecessors – the Y-250P, Y-250X and Y-250C models – in a single product compatible with PlayStation 3, PC, Mac and Xbox 360. Thanks to its detachable cable, it can be used with a wide range of other devices including the Nintendo Wii U, Nintendo 3DS, PlayStation Vita, MP3 players, tablets and smartphones. It can even be used for making phone calls!

The Y-250CPX’s major strength, apart from its multi-faceted compatibility, rests in the ultra high-performance audio rendering that it provides, thanks to Thrustmaster’s R&D team and their 20 years of audio expertise. “Powered by Hercules” audio technology incorporates premium 50 mm drivers built into the Y-250CPX, ensuring unparalleled sound reproduction and a crystal-clear audio experience. The evidence is found in the headset’s smooth and stable frequency response curve: it shows a perfect balance between bass, medium and treble, providing a serious competitive advantage in gaming sessions. The Y-250CPX’s extremely high-quality audio performance is also a direct result of Electro-acoustic bass amplifier technology (allowing for double electro-acoustic amplification of bass frequencies), thanks to the ear-cups’ unique design, combined with electronic bass amplification built into the controller unit.

In addition to its superior audio quality, the Y-250CPX also ensures comfort and effective passive isolation by way of its large, ultra-soft earpads. The headset provides not only physical comfort, but also ease of use, via the multifunctional controller on its 17 foot / 5.20 m cable: this handy controller lets users independently adjust the game volume, bass level, the voice level of other players, and the level of their own voice as well. You can even choose to cancel your voice within the headset during your gaming sessions. And then,there’s the microphone: featuring perfect sensitivity and unidirectional technology, it has been designed to focus on the user’s voice, for optimal communication with team members. The microphone is detachable and adjustable, allowing it to easily adapt to all head sizes and shapes.
